Narberth borough, Pennsylvania: commercial real estate data.

Narberth borough is a Census borough of 4,511 people across 0.50 square miles of land, in Montgomery County. Median household income is $123,977, 55.3 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 11 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$2.0 m.

How many people live in Narberth, Pennsylvania?

4,511, in 2,001 households. Narberth borough covers 0.50 square miles of land, which is 8,971 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Narberth in?

Montgomery County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Narberth?

$123,977.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$749,500. Median gross rent is $1,823 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

How much SBA lending goes to Narberth businesses?

11 7(a) approvals totalling $2.0 m, across 8 lenders, median approval $60,000. These count approvals to borrowers whose address is in Narberth, not projects sited inside the place boundary, and they are approvals recorded in the release rather than loans disbursed.

Do SBA loans to Narberth borrowers get paid back?

No rate is published for Narberth. only 0 resolved loans, too few to publish a rate, and a percentage over that few outcomes would move several points on a single loan. The counts are shown instead.

Is Narberth in the National Flood Insurance Program?

Yes. Narberth appears in the FEMA Community Status Book as community 421903, with no Community Rating System class, so no CRS discount applies. Whether a specific parcel sits in a mapped special flood hazard area is an address level question the platform answers.
